**I received this product as part of the Chickadvisor Review Panel**
I, like many people, spend a good chunk of the winter months here in Canada battling dryness on my skin. I look for the moist hydrating products, I try not to take too-hot showers and I live with humidifiers everywhere, so anything that can help me is a treat! I've used oils in the past to help maintain my skin's hydration during these months and was interested in trying Aveeno's as I've had good experiences with the brand in the past, and I'm happy to say this product didn't disappoint.
The Oil Mist is very thick, but not overwhelmingly so. Unlike many lotions, you may have to wait until some of the oil absorbs before putting clothes on, so I find the best time to apply this oil is when I'm putting on pajamas or home clothes in the evening before bed. The packaging insists that this is a mist, but the thickness of the oil makes the spray come out more as a glob, so be careful when you use it to apply. I will note that my bottle became very quickly coated in oil as I would put a few pumps on my arms and legs and then have to reach for more.
I am a fan of the sweet scent that the Aveeno product has, but I will note that is is a stronger scent than some may like as it's created with parfum, so before picking it up I'd recommend giving it a sniff test.
But all in all, for my purposes, I really enjoyed the product and will definitely find myself reaching for it again.

Despite being a dedicated skincare enthusiast for the last few years, I've actually been a bit intimidated by retinol, both for its price-point, but also with the complications that may arise when using it with a specific regimen. I usually have a 6-7 step evening skincare routine that includes lactic acid and glycolic acid, so I made sure to do my research and alternate my days when using glycolic acid/lactic acids and the retinol, and hydrating after both,to ensure success.
I know that starting with retinol can cause mild purging, but I honestly only had about 3-4 small spots that acted up, and they settled within a week. But if you are oilier, this may be more intense than what I experienced.
Overall, I tend to hold my final opinions to about 4-6 weeks of active usage, but after about 3 weeks of every other day, I feel like the retinol has definitely softened my skin, my rosacea has calmed down a bit, and my skin definitely looks better. I'm definitely going to maintain this as part of my routine moving forward.
